Ningbo is stunning in March, and the magnolia blossoms 🌸 at Zhongshan Park are a must-see—you'll have to wait another year if you miss them. This pavilion in Zhongshan Park is also a fantastic photo spot. It's the best place to view the magnolias in spring, and it's not crowded—the second floor is usually empty. 🌸 When I arrived, the blooming season was almost over, and the white magnolias were already starting to fall. Even so, looking out from the pavilion, the sight of white petals intertwined with brown, withered leaves was breathtaking. 🌈🌈Must-see attractions: Yixian Tower, Premier's Will Pavilion, Small Flower Hall, Tongle Pavilion, Artificial Rock Waterfall, Zhang Cangshui Memorial Hall… Zhang Cangshui was a Ming Dynasty hero who resisted the Qing Dynasty. The memorial hall showcases his life story, military career, and poetry. Zhang Cangshui was a hero who resisted the Qing Dynasty at the end of the Ming Dynasty. The hall displays his life story, military career, and poetry. Through a corridor to the side, there's a small courtyard and study (Bingcha Hall). The entire memorial hall is quite small, so it's worth a quick visit if you're in the area. 🌈🌈Nearby attractions: Zhongshan Park, Drum Tower, Tianyi Pavilion 🚶‍♀️‍➡️These are all within walking distance, so don't miss them. ⛲️: Zhongshan Park 🚦: No. 2, Lane 77, Gulou Pedestrian Street, Haishu District, Ningbo City, Zhejiang Province
